在数字化教育与企业培训日益普及的背景下,知识竞赛系统作为提升学习参与度、强化知识掌握的重要工具,正迎来快速发展期。无论是学校组织的学科挑战赛,还是企业内部的员工技能比拼,高效的竞赛机制都成为激发积极性的关键手段。然而,许多机构在实际应用中发现,传统知识竞赛系统往往存在功能冗余、响应迟缓、维护困难等问题,导致用户体验不佳,赛事组织效率低下。究其根源,问题并不完全出在功能本身,而在于系统的底层架构缺乏统一规划和科学设计。一个真正可持续的知识竞赛系统,必须建立在稳固、可扩展的技术框架之上。
现代知识竞赛系统的复杂性远超早期版本,它不仅要支持多轮答题、实时计分、排行榜展示等基础功能,还需应对高并发访问、跨设备兼容、数据安全等挑战。若采用“大而全”的单体架构,一旦某个模块出现问题,整个系统可能陷入瘫痪。因此,采用分层设计是解决这一困境的有效路径。将系统划分为表现层、业务逻辑层与数据访问层,能够实现职责分离,降低耦合度。例如,前端界面通过H5技术实现跨平台适配,后端服务专注于逻辑处理与状态管理,数据库则专注于数据持久化与查询优化。这种结构不仅提升了系统的稳定性,也为后续的功能迭代提供了清晰的技术路径。尤其对于需要频繁举办活动的教育机构或企业来说,分层设计意味着更短的上线周期与更低的部署风险。

在实际运营中,知识竞赛系统很少孤立运行。它常常需要与教务管理系统、HR平台、微信公众号或企业OA系统进行数据交互。如果各系统之间接口不统一,就会出现信息孤岛,导致重复录入、数据不一致等问题。因此,制定一套标准化的API接口规范至关重要。通过定义统一的数据格式(如JSON)、请求方式(如RESTful)与认证机制(如OAuth2),可以显著提升系统间的互操作性。例如,当一场企业内部的知识竞赛结束后,系统可通过标准接口自动将参赛人员的成绩同步至人力资源数据库,用于绩效评估或培训反馈。这不仅减少了人工干预,也增强了数据的权威性与可信度。对于希望实现全流程数字化管理的组织而言,接口标准化是迈向智能化运营的第一步。
知识竞赛的意义不仅在于结果的揭晓,更在于过程中的学习反馈与行为分析。一个好的知识竞赛系统应具备完整的数据闭环能力——从题目发布、用户答题、成绩统计到赛后复盘,每一个环节都应留下可追溯的数据痕迹。通过对用户答题正确率、耗时分布、高频错题等指标进行深度挖掘,管理者可以精准识别知识薄弱点,为后续教学内容优化提供依据。例如,某次校园竞赛中发现超过60%的学生在“概率统计”类题目上失分严重,便可据此调整课程重点。此外,系统还可基于历史数据推荐个性化练习题,形成“测评—反馈—提升”的良性循环。这种以数据驱动决策的能力,正是当前高效知识竞赛系统区别于传统工具的核心优势。
随着参赛人数的激增,尤其是大型线上赛事期间,单一服务节点往往难以承受瞬时流量冲击,导致页面卡顿甚至服务崩溃。针对这一痛点,引入微服务架构与云原生技术成为主流解决方案。将原本集中的系统拆分为多个独立部署的服务模块,如用户认证服务、题目管理服务、计分服务等,每个服务可根据负载情况独立伸缩。结合容器化技术(如Docker)与编排工具(如Kubernetes),系统能够在短时间内完成资源调度,保障高峰期的稳定运行。同时,借助云平台提供的弹性计算与CDN加速能力,还能有效降低延迟,提升用户访问体验。对于动辄数千人同时在线的大型知识竞赛活动而言,这套技术组合已不再是“可选项”,而是“必选项”。
在不断演进的技术浪潮中,构建一个真正高效、智能且可持续的知识竞赛系统,离不开对“框架”这一核心要素的深刻理解与合理运用。从分层设计到接口标准化,从数据闭环到云原生部署,每一步都在为系统的长期健康发展打下坚实基础。我们专注为企业与教育机构提供定制化的知识竞赛系统开发服务,涵盖H5页面设计、功能模块开发及后期运维支持,确保每一个赛事都能流畅运行、数据可查、效果可评,助力组织实现学习与激励的双重目标,联系电话18140119082


